Centrica’s Valuable 500 Commitment:

To build a more sustainable future, we need the best team – a team with a diverse mix of people and skills, where everyone feels welcome and able to succeed.

That’s why we’re working really hard to support every colleague to be themselves and better serve our customers and communities. Towards this, we’ve set goals in line with Census data to ensure that we reflect and the full diversity of our communities, with all company and senior leaders to be 47% female, 14% ethnic minority, 15% disability, 3% LGBTQ+ and 3% ex-service by 2030 (2022 milestones: 30% female, 13% ethnic minority, 4% disability, 3% LGBTQ+ and 3% ex-service). Alongside this, we’re also making access to opportunities fairer as well as creating a culture that promotes and values difference.

Key to achieving these goals and growing inclusion of colleagues with disabilities, is ensuring that disability is on our board agenda. As is our Diverse-Ability Network, which works closely with colleagues and leaders, to improve the working environment for those with disabilities and differing abilities with the ultimate aim of making Centrica a place where having a disability doesn’t hold you back, where talking about what support you need is encouraged and promoted, and where you can bring your whole self to work and thrive.
